Let us consider the illustration of scrambling an egg. 1st, crack the shell, pour the contents into a bowl and conquer the contents vigorously until you achieved the required outcome – well, a scrambled egg. This action of mixing the molecules of the egg is encryption. Since the molecules are combined-up, we say the egg has accomplished a higher state of entropy (state of randomness). To return the scrambled egg to its unique kind (like uncracking the shell) is decryption. Unattainable?
However, if we substitute the word “egg” and exchange it with “quantity”, “molecules” with “digits”, it is Achievable. This, my pal, is the exciting planet of cryptography (crypto for short). It is a new discipline dominated by gifted mathematicians who makes use of vocabulary like “non-linear polynomial relations”, “overdefined systems of multivariate polynomial equations”, “Galois fields”, and so forth. These cryptographers employs language that mere mortals like us can’t pretend to realize.
In the pc, every thing stored are figures. Your MP3 file is a amount. Your textual content message is a variety. Your tackle e-book is a lengthier quantity. The amount 65 represents the character “A”, ninety seven for the little “a”, and so on.
For humans, we recognize quantities with the digits from to 9, where else, the pc can only understand or 1. This is the binary method which makes use of bits alternatively of digits. To change bits to digits, just just multiply the number of bits by .3 to get a good estimation. For illustration, if you have 256-bits of Indonesian Rupiah (one of the least expensive currency denomination in the entire world), Bill Gates’ prosperity in comparison would be microscopic.
The hexadecimal (foundation 16) method uses the ten digits from to 9, furthermore the six additional symbols from A to F. This set has sixteen diverse “digits”, hence the hexadecimal identify. ndax.io/markets/ethcad is helpful for laptop workers to peek into the “genuine contents” saved by the personal computer. Alternatively, deal with these different number programs as currencies, be it Euro, Swiss Franc, British Pound and the like. Just like an object can be priced with different values making use of these currencies, a quantity can also be “priced” in these distinct variety systems as nicely.
To digress a bit, have you at any time questioned why you experienced to examine prime quantities in university? I am sure most arithmetic teachers do not know this reply. Response: A subbranch named general public-important cryptography which makes use of key quantities especially for encrypting e-mails. More than there, they are talking of even greater numbers like 2048, 4096, 8192 bits.)
When we want to encrypt something, we require to use a cipher. A cipher is just an algorithm equivalent to a recipe for baking a cake. It has exact, unambiguous steps. To carry out the encryption process, you require a essential (some known as it passphrase). A good follow in cryptography wants the crucial employed by a cipher must be of substantial entropy to be efficient.
Info Encryption Common (DES), released as a normal in the late 1970’s, was the most commonly utilized cipher in the 1980’s and early 1990’s. It utilizes a 56-bit key. It was damaged in the late 1990’s with specialized computers costing about US$250,000 in fifty six hours. With modern (2005) hardware, it is possible to crack inside a working day.